Mayville State was fortunate to receive $52 million in state funding for the renovation of Old Main. Funding was awarded through the work of the North Dakota legislature during the spring 2023 session. Preliminary work has been underway for a while. The architectural firm of Foss Architecture + Interiors was recently hired. A Construction Manager at Risk will be hired soon.

Now the architects want to hear from stakeholders! A very important part of the design process is to gather information from students, faculty, staff, alumni, and community members. The information will be used as the architects formulate their plans.
